#28878e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#28878e is composed of 15.7% red, 52.9% green and 55.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 71.8% cyan, 4.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 44.3% black. It has a hue angle of 184.1 degrees, a saturation of 56% and a lightness of 35.7%. #28878e color hex could be obtained by blending #50ffff with #000f1d. Closest websafe color is: #339999.

#28878e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#28878e has RGB values of R:40, G:135, B:142 and CMYK values of C:0.72, M:0.05, Y:0,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 2656142.
